Getting There

  • Driving

    Desde Punta del Este, 45 min por Ruta 9 (Ruta Interbalnearia); estacionamiento gratuito amplio, caminos sinuosos con curvas.

  • Taxi/Rideshare

    Taxi desde José Ignacio o Punta del Este, ~USD 50-80, 40-50 min; reserva retorno ya que área rural sin transporte público frecuente.

  • Organized Tour

    Tours guiados desde Punta del Este, ~USD 100-150 p/p incluyendo traslado, degustación y almuerzo; duración 4-6 horas.

Discover more about Bodega Garzón

Viñedos y Terroir Único

Nestled in the rolling hills of Maldonado near Uruguay's Atlantic coast, Bodega Garzón spans 240 hectares of vineyards within a 700-hectare estate, divided into over 1,100 micro-parcels tailored to specific grape varieties like Tannat, Albariño, Cabernet Franc and Marselan. Ancient granitic ballast soils, dating back 2,500 million years, provide exceptional drainage and minerality, influenced by ocean breezes just 18 km away at 525 feet elevation. This terroir yields wines with vibrant freshness, structure and Atlantic vibrancy, as emphasized by winemaker Germán Bruzzone and consultant Alberto Antonini.

Arquitectura y Sostenibilidad

The winery's striking architecture integrates massive granite rocks into underground cellars, forming part of the structure itself. Awarded Silver LEED certification, it operates on renewable energy with sustainable practices preserving native forests and biodiversity. Ranked among the world's top vineyards, Bodega Garzón exemplifies eco-conscious design harmonizing with the landscape, from hiking trails to the nearby Tajamares Golf Course redesigned by Ángel Cabrera.

Vinos Emblemáticos

The portfolio ranges from entry-level Estate blends to premium lines like Reserva, Single Vineyard, Petit Clos and icon Balasto, a terroir-driven red conveying energy from select parcels. Whites like Albariño showcase coastal freshness, while sparklings and late-harvest Petit Manseng add variety. Fermentations in concrete and untoasted oak preserve varietal purity and site expression, earning global acclaim including New World Winery of the Year.

Restaurante y Gastronomía

Perched atop a natural balcony, the restaurant offers panoramic views over vineyards and olive groves, seating up to 120 with marble tables and premium finishes. Under director Francis Mallmann, the seasonal Menú Garzón features fire-cooked dishes using local, fresh ingredients like lamb and seafood, paired with estate wines. Open for leisurely lunches (reservations essential, max 24 per group), it embodies unhurried enjoyment of Uruguayan terroir cuisine.

Experiencias de Enoturismo

Visitors enjoy guided tours, tastings, shop and events amid palm-dotted forests. Daytime activities suit the winding rural roads, with horse riding, picnics and balloon rides available. Proximity to Punta del Este and José Ignacio makes it ideal for wine lovers seeking authentic, high-end immersion in Uruguay's emerging premium wine region.
